Comprehending the Types of Driving Licenses in Belgium


Before diving into the application procedure, it's essential to understand the different types of driving licenses available in Belgium:

License Type

Description

Minimum Age

Category A

Bikes (A1 for lighter bikes, A for all)

18 (A1), 24 (A)

Category B

Cars

18

Category C

Trucks

21

Classification D

Buses

24

Category BE

Trailers

18

1. How long does the entire process take?

The time to obtain a driving license can vary significantly based upon personal preparation and scheduling. Typically, it might take anywhere from 3 to 6 months to complete both the theoretical and practical exams.

2. Is it needed to attend a driving school?

While it is not compulsory, going to a recognized driving school is extremely suggested to ensure thorough training and preparation for the tests.

3. Can I drive with a foreign license?

Yes, people can use their foreign driving license for a restricted time, generally up to 12 months, after which they must change to a Belgian license if they are citizens.
